Project Manager For Postproduction Process

PM must have previous Engineering / Automotive industry experience to be considered. Project: Will be managing Postproduction process.

Responsibilities:

  • Secure time plan for Aftermarket deliveries, supporting the industrialization process.
  • Secure handshake between technology product streams and Vehicle development teams (or Introblock teams) for Aftermarket scope.
  • Approve and document Project/Introblock scope including Aftermarket readiness.
  • Monitor and follow up that work is performed and documented according to plan and with approved scope.
  • Secure that functional testing and validation is performed in accordance with Aftermarket standards (Product Introduction Validation).
  • Secure Aftermarket inputs on feasibility solution and identify the cost impact.
  • Be responsible for Aftermarket deliverables like: spare parts, service information, special tools, diagnostic capabilities, fault tracing, SWDL capabilities, maintainability cost for product evolutions within Vehicle and Powertrain scope.

Experience:

  • Required 5+ years of product development / Project management experience.
  • Project Management Professional (PMP) Certification preferred.
  • Experience with Agile / SAFe Framework.
  • Experience in vehicles development and vehicles product know-how.
  • Experience in Aftermarket business and Auto Industry preferred.
